 Watch out for the Bikers! 

 

A Bicycle Time Trial will be held on Sunday, September 12th, 2010.  The first rider will be on the course (Main St., Greely Rd., Middle Rd., Tuttle Rd.) at 8:00 a.m. starting at MIW.  Approximately 70-80 cyclists will be riding.  They will be leaving MIW in 30 second increments.  All cyclists are expected to be off course by 10:30 a.m.

TOWN OF CUMBERLAND
BOARD OF ADJUSTMENT AND APPEALS

Town Council Chambers
290 Tuttle Road
Cumberland Maine 04021
(207) 829-2207

Public Hearing
Thursday, September 9, 2010
7:00 p.m.
 
1.      Interpretation Appeal:  Mary Dickinson Wood of 285 Main Street, Tax Assessor Map U11, Lot 30 is appealing the Code Enforcement Officer's finding of violation in the following manner: Alan E. Wolf, Esq. Representative.
 
·         More than 3-dogs registered at this address:
·         Selling dogs from this location; and
·         Altered her sign.
 
2.      Special Exception: Mary Dickinson Wood requests a Home Occupation of breeding dogs and selling puppies at 285 Main Street, Tax Assessor Map U11, Lot 30 in the Medium Density Residential District (MDR).  Alan E. Wolf, Esq. Representative.
